The best field service platform is worthless if your technicians quietly go back to paper and phone calls. Adoption, not features, is what decides whether the investment pays off. Here is how to get the crew genuinely using the tool.

Involve the crew before you buy

Technicians resent software that lands on them by decree. Bring one or two respected people from the field into the demos and let them poke at the mobile app before you sign. They will spot deal-breakers you would miss, and, just as important, they become the champions who help everyone else over the hump instead of leading the resistance.

Judge the app the way they will

Adoption is won or lost on the mobile app, not the office dashboard. If it is slow, buried in taps, or does not work in a basement with no signal, the crew will abandon it and you cannot blame them. Test the real app on the real phones your team carries, Android as well as iPhone, before you commit, and treat a clunky app as a reason to walk away.

Train short, then train again

One long training session before go-live does not stick. Do a short, hands-on session focused only on what a technician does every day, book, navigate, add notes and photos, quote, invoice, then come back a week or two later once real questions have surfaced. Little and often beats one firehose day nobody remembers.

Remove the old fallback

As long as paper tickets and the office phone still work, some people will keep using them, and your data stays half in the system and half out. Once the crew is trained and past the first wobble, retire the old way on a set date. It sounds harsh, but a clean cut-over is what actually forces adoption and gets you the complete data the software promised.

Show them what is in it for them

Frame the change around the technician, not the office. Less driving because dispatch sends the closest person, no chasing the office for job details, quotes and invoices done on site so they are not doing paperwork at home. When the crew sees the app makes their own day easier, adoption stops being a fight.
